    About the Author

    Irénée Modeste Bidima is a recognised author within Francophone African agricultural extension circles. His work focuses on making practical, science-based agronomy accessible to smallholder farmers, agripreneurs, and rural development practitioners across sub-Saharan Africa.

    He is the author of Production and processing of moringa, a flagship handbook in the Pro-Agro Collection that has become a widely referenced practical guide for moringa growers, cooperatives, and trainers throughout Africa.

    About the Pro-Agro Collection

    The Pro-Agro Collection is a series of practical technical guides co-published by:

    • Engineers Without Borders Cameroon (ISF Cameroun) — Yaoundé, Cameroon
    • The Technical Centre for Agricultural and Rural Cooperation (CTA) — Wageningen, The Netherlands

    Each Pro-Agro handbook translates cutting-edge agricultural knowledge into farmer-friendly language, illustrated step by step, so that value chains — from nursery to market — can be built by rural entrepreneurs themselves.

    Featured Publication

    Production and processing of moringa

    Pro-Agro Collection · CTA & ISF Cameroun, 2016 · ISBN 978-92-9081-599-0

    A complete, illustrated field manual covering nursery setup, cultivation systems, pest management, harvesting, processing (leaf powder, oil, tea), and marketing of moringa — the "tree of life".
